FIERCE currents scuppered Swansea swimmers Amy Smith and Gethin Jones as they battled in vain to cross the Bristol Channel for charity.
Student midwife Amy (inset), aged 23, took the plunge near Penarth and ploughed through the murky waters for six hours and 20 minutes before her support team called time.See the full content of this document
